- N +

plsql查詢存儲過程sql語句 plsql查詢存儲過程

plsql怎么查看在執行存儲過程

1、能。plsql調用存儲過程,只需要進行調試后就可以看試行過程,PL/SQL也是一種程序語言,叫做過程化SQL語言。

2、首先打開一個的PLSQL Developer的界面中,點擊左上角的工具,如下圖所示。然后在打開的工具下拉菜單中,點擊首選項,如下圖所示。接著在打開的窗口中,點擊左側中的輸出選項,如下圖所示。

3、建立一個JOB。把時間寫好就行。用PLSQLDEVELOPE工具書中有圖形界面可以新建一個JOB。就是定義一下名稱,調用存儲過程名,執行間隔。

4、plsql developer中:打開一個sql窗口,輸入存儲過程名,右鍵單擊該存儲過程名,會有菜單彈出,選擇 View spec & body或者Edit spec & body,后者是可以直接修改存儲過程的。

5、在PL/SQL Developer中調用存儲過程的步驟如下:首先,建立一個操作表,當然也可以用用戶界面去創建表。導入部分數據,在命令窗口使用sql代碼或者用可視化界面。

如何查看ORACLE包體內的存儲過程

可查看sys用戶下所有存儲過程名字 select text from user_source where name=XXX可查看該存儲過程的內容 plSQLdevloper工具:左側找到‘Procedures’,點開之后即可查看當前用戶的所有存儲過程。

你是要知道存儲過程整個sql句子?還是執行存儲過程啊?查看存儲過程完整的sql句子,一個很簡單的方法:儲過程名后面加個“.”,然后選中存儲過程名稱,單擊右鍵,點擊view或者edit即可。

total,s.buffer_gets_total from dba_hist_sqlstat s,dba_hist_sqltext t where s.sql_id=t.sql_id and t.sql_text like%存儲過程名稱%;沒有想到其他好辦法,確實不太好查了,把存儲過程當作sql來查找吧。

在存儲過程中加一個輸出參數,執行完存儲過程后,判斷輸出參數的值;查看存儲過程中處理數據后,你要的效果達到沒有。甲骨文股份有限公司(Oracle)是全球大型數據庫軟件公司,總部位于美國加州紅木城的紅木岸。

由于也可能是job在運行存儲過程,所以無法使用v$session 與 v$sql視圖查詢出正在運行的存儲過程。變通的方法是寫存儲過程,重新編譯相關的procedure,如果無法編譯則表示在運行當中。

plsql中怎么調用帶輸出參數的存儲過程

打開plsql,輸入登錄名和密碼進行登錄。登錄成功后,進入命令窗口。在窗口里輸入存儲過程,例子所示 輸入setserveroutputon;按回車鍵 用execute存儲過程名(參數)。執行存儲過程。或者也可以用 begin 存儲過程名(參數)。end。

過程(1,:x)//1為輸入參數,x為輸出參數,過程執行后x就得到輸出值了。

第一步,創建一個新的存儲過程,見下圖,轉到下面的步驟。第二步,完成上述步驟后,修改存儲過程。 此存儲過程具有一個輸入參數(pid)和一個輸出參數,即通過用戶id查詢用戶名并返回名稱,見下圖,轉到下面的步驟。

如何查詢oracle庫中已經存在的存儲過程

可查看sys用戶下所有存儲過程名字 select text from user_source where name=XXX可查看該存儲過程的內容 plSQLdevloper工具:左側找到‘Procedures’,點開之后即可查看當前用戶的所有存儲過程。

你是要知道存儲過程整個sql句子?還是執行存儲過程啊?查看存儲過程完整的sql句子,一個很簡單的方法:儲過程名后面加個“.”,然后選中存儲過程名稱,單擊右鍵,點擊view或者edit即可。

total,s.buffer_gets_total from dba_hist_sqlstat s,dba_hist_sqltext t where s.sql_id=t.sql_id and t.sql_text like%存儲過程名稱%;沒有想到其他好辦法,確實不太好查了,把存儲過程當作sql來查找吧。

dbms_output.put_line(aa);[注意想看到打印結果必須 set serveroutput on]原因:【:=】是賦值符號。【p_user_login_name】是存儲過程傳入的變量,加上引號就變成字符串了,里面的值就得不到了。

plsql調用存儲過程能看執行過程嗎

1、可以DEBUG一下,如果是用PLSQLDEVELOPER的話,可以設斷點在可能比較慢的地方用F9跟進去。

2、首先雙擊plsql圖標,進入登錄界面,輸入用戶名和密碼,輸送數據庫實例名。點擊左上角new,并點擊sqlwindow,進入到數據庫界面。該圖是數據庫存儲過程的簡單布局。

3、第一步,雙擊plsql圖標進入登錄界面,輸入用戶名和密碼,然后傳輸數據庫實例名稱,如下圖所示,然后進入下一步。

oracle中怎么在plsql中調用存儲過程

1、打開PL/SQL,新建sql窗口 輸入包體的用戶名及包名,例如用戶名.包名,選中右擊,選擇view spec & body查看,包體有兩頁,第1頁為包里過程的目錄,第2也為具體內容。

2、打開set serveroutput on還需要有輸出內容才可以顯示。

3、select * from ods_area; 不能直接在pl/sql 中作為語句執行。應該用 select 字段 into plsql變量 from 表名;的形式來獲取表中的數據,保存到plsql變量中。

4、第一步,雙擊plsql圖標進入登錄界面,輸入用戶名和密碼,然后傳輸數據庫實例名稱,如下圖所示,然后進入下一步。

5、假設第一個參數為in參數,每二個參數為out參數:variable x number;//定義一個綁定變量 exec 過程(1,:x)//1為輸入參數,x為輸出參數,過程執行后x就得到輸出值了。

返回列表
上一篇:
下一篇: